The Future Of Architecture Since 1889 by Jean-Louis Cohen
A Worldwide History
This comprehensive exploration delves into the evolution of architecture from the late 19th century to the present, examining the interplay between technological advancements, cultural shifts, and architectural innovation. It highlights the transformative impact of industrialization, urbanization, and globalization on architectural practices and aesthetics. The narrative traverses various movements and styles, from Art Nouveau and Modernism to Postmodernism and beyond, offering insights into the works of influential architects and the socio-political contexts that shaped their creations. Through a global lens, it underscores the dynamic relationship between architecture and the ever-changing world it inhabits.
